After breakfast, transfer to Freshwater Rail Station for this historic train station before it is "All Aboard" for the historic rail journey which will take you past sugar cane fields and up the slopes leading to the Barron Gorge. The journey ends in Kuranda, principal town of the Atherton Tablelands, located some 2000 feet above sea level and a rich farmland area. Free time to stroll around this beautiful tropical village enjoy the train station & discover the market independently. Enjoy local lunch in the quaint town. After relaxing & enjoying this tranquil village, take a walk to the Kuranda Skyrail Station where you catch the scenic Skyrail Gondola for the journey back to the coast, literally passing through and over the heights of the rainforest. After breakfast, depart for a full day trip to Milford Sound. Follow the southern arm of Lake Wakatipu to Lumsden, and onward to Lake Te Anau. The scenery changes dramatically from tussock covered grasslands to glacier hewn valleys as you enter the Eglinton Valley and travel through the breath taking man made Homer Tunnel to reach Milford Sound. Enjoy a cruise on this world famous fiord, dominated by Mitre Peak and the cascading Bowen Falls. Lunch is on board. On completion you will return to Queenstown by coach. After breakfast today, enjoy a half-day of sightseeing. Visit some of Fiji’s most unusual and fantastic locales with this guided exploration of its traditional villages, botanical gardens, craft markets, and even a towering Hindu temple outside of Nadi. From your hotel, meet your guide and drive by rolling sugarcane fields and local villages to the historic town of Viseisei. The fabled site of the canoe landing of the first Melanesian people to arrive in Fiji, Viseisi is home to a traditional ceremonial bure hut and a small craft market. After touring the village, set off for the Sleeping Giant Orchid Gardens, a vast botanical park that houses more than 2,000 varieties of orchids. Stroll along the canopied boardwalks, pass by stretches of landscaped lawns, and duck under branches in the rainforest as you admire the delicate flowers on display in this horticultural treasure. Next, make your way to the Sri Siva Subrahmaniya Swami Temple. This colorful and ornate edifice is a prime example of Dravidian architecture and the largest Hindu temple in the southern hemisphere. Gaze up at the elaborate representations of Hindu myths that decorate the temple’s exterior and interior.
